Two U.S. Navy HH-60H Sea Hawk helicopters assigned to Helicopter Sea Combat Squadron-85 (HSC-85) land at Camp Rocky in Rockhampton, Australia following the extraction of U.S. Air Force 320th Special Tactics Squadron combat controllers and U.S. Marine Corps 3rd Reconnaissance Battalion operators July 13, 2017, from Shoalwater Bay Training Area in Queensland, Australia. As the only Navy helicopter squadron dedicated to special operations support as a primary role, HSC-85 brings to the fight a unique and highly tactical rotary wing platform.
